(NEW YORK)--AI Venturetech to explore potential utilization Xi Protocol, a distributed ledger technology solution and protocol that uses space infrastructure as a physical platform, for Deep Sky Connect future satellite and space communication project.

Deep Sky Connect is a development stage satellite and space communication network focus on space research, and encrypted IoT and GPS tracking. Our current goal is to bring together unique next generation space related projects that look to disrupt the emerging space industry of tomorrow, and Xi Protocol fits that criteria perfectly.

XI Protocol, and their XI utility token, are pioneering the introduction and use of Web3-connected space infrastructure, initially with two, first-of-kind products: (i) in-space LED displays on the inside of earth-orbit and lunar-orbit satellites; and (ii) a Metaoracle that leverages existing global satellite communication (SATCOM) networks for an oracle aggregator system with rewards for SATCOM data reporting.
